Starlet TTR Posted November 17, 2005 Share Posted November 17, 2005 you wont need any fittings or fixings.....I just bolted mine on using the same screws etc from my old one....I dont have the black plastic parts under the guard though......these are a different shape on the glanzas....it doesnt really bother me.....the bumper doesnt move around at all, even though it's only bolted on up the top. I'll make my own inner guards one day when i get bored enough.....Jeremy Quote Link to post Share on other sites
